Common Challenges in Website Security Related to File Transfers
File uploads are a common feature on many websites, offering users convenience and flexibility. However, they also present significant challenges in website security toledo. Unsecured file uploads can expose platforms to various vulnerabilities, allowing malicious actors to inject harmful code, exploit software weaknesses, or even launch denial-of-service attacks. These risks are heightened when considering the potential consequences for businesses; data breaches can result in financial losses, damage to reputations, and legal repercussions.
To mitigate these challenges in website security, it’s crucial to implement robust measures. This includes encrypting uploaded files both during transfer and at rest, employing strong access controls, and regularly updating software and libraries to patch known vulnerabilities. Additionally, utilizing secure protocols like HTTPS for file uploads ensures that data remains confidential and intact.
